Capacity Building Workshop – Tashkent

Unlocking the Potential of Management Education in Central Asia

Central Asia has at times been described as a gateway between the east and west, where it has the potential to act as a hub for numerous industries. More recently, the higher education industry itself stands to benefit as privatization of the industry in Uzbekistan, and increasing investments in Kazakhstan, begin to unlock the region’s attractiveness for international students and companies.

In this workshop, AMBA & BGA will invite business school leaders from Central Asia to share and discuss how their business schools can increase their international competitiveness and program quality.

Attendees can expect to learn how to:

·      Upgrade the quality and impact of the education they oer through tools such as the BGA Continuous Impact Model (CIM).

·      Integrate globally with universities and business schools with an action-oriented internationalisation strategy.

·      Improve the access and equity of the management programs to ensure a wider part of the population can benefit from the new education oerings.

·      Market their institutions to potential prospective students outside of Central Asia.
